The patient has asked the nurse to explain her wbc level of 8,000 cells/mm3. the nurse would identify the level of wbcs as:

The WBCs(neutrophils) are responsible for fighting infections. If a person has an infection the white blood cells are bound to rise. The normal range for WBCs is (3.800-11000mm3 for adults and for children, a normal range is 5000-10,000 mm3). This means that the WBCs of the patient are within the normal range.
